One of my worst experiences with customer service in my life. For starters, all of the staff were extremely inexperienced so that every drink took forever to make, even ordering pints was followed by an extremely long wait (even when the bar was empty). The management of this place is clearly shocking. A chain pub that undervalues its overworked and undertrained employees who are left to fend for themselves on a busy night without the knowledge, ability and resources to deal with the shift. However this does not excuse the attitude that we received from some of them. One of my friend’s beers was off tasting like pickles. A problem that seems to plague this pub. It took 45 minutes for a tiny bowl of chips, when we could see not many people were ordering food. At one point in the night one of the staff dropped a glass, something that happens quite regularly working as a bartender. However, now was the time they all woke up from their dross state of sedation to all stop serving and simultaneously swan around this one glass that must have taken them 10 minutes to figure out that the best course of action was to use a broom! Who would have thought!!! How many bartenders does it take to clean up a glass? Too flippin many!!! Later on in the evening I went to buy some more sours shots. I was getting them because they were only a quid each. After I payed I realise that four shots were a tenner. I asked why this was and the only response was “I don’t know” and she walked away. Cheers for that!!! If you are thinking about going here, don’t. There are so many better pubs next door on Kings Street and on St Nicholas’ St.

I posted my original review 2 years ago and it still relevant as of Feb-23. Since the refurb and name change, I thought they'd improved the place quite well with a more inviting decor and beer range. However on my latest visit, staff didn't know how to work the till, how to place orders, understand the menu, or know to honour their offers. Most of the things we asked for on the menu and drinks were off, it would have been quicker to tell us what was available. The food was fairly rancid, burn and overcooked, and delivered a bit too quick. Music and TV unnecessary loud. Everyone shouting to get heard. The rebrand clearly an excuse to hike prices with no improved quality. Sad to see the place slipping back into old their ways.

Poor service. Poor food. Poor experience. Waited a long time at the bar to be served despite it being quiet on a mid afternoon. Limited food options as a lot of items on the menu we were told were unavailable. Bar staff seemed inexperienced and didn’t seem to know how to use the system efficiently making being served even slower. 4 of us on a table and took 45 minutes for the food to come with each of our food coming out at different times. Ordered peri peri chicken. The chips were cold and sweetcorn was black burnt so sent the food back. Food was left on our table for over an hour once we had finished.
